文摘By combining 2 chloropyridine, 1,3,4 thiadiazole and acylamide, three toxophoric moieties seven 2 [ N (1 methoxycarbonyl)ethyl N acyl]amino 5 [(2 chloropyrid) 4 yl] 1,3,4 thiadiazoles(8) were synthesized in seven steps. The preliminary biological activity tests show that the title compounds reveal a certain plant growth regulating effect as well as fungicidal activity.
文摘以硫脲和氯乙酸为原料,在无溶剂和350 W微波辐射4 m in条件下,缩合生成中间体2,4-噻唑烷二酮(Ⅰ)产率91.5%;随后在无溶剂和400 W微波辐射5 m in条件下,通过V ilsm e ier甲酰化反应,生成中间体4-氯-5-甲酰基噻唑-2(3H)-酮(Ⅱ),产率86.7%;最后以正丙醇为溶剂,450 W微波辐射7 m in条件下,成环得到5-氨基-噻唑[4,5-d]嘧啶-2(3H)-酮(Ⅲ),产率80.5%。反应总产率为63.9%。合成产物与中间体的结构经1HNMR,MS和元素分析确认。
文摘The title compound 3 was synthesized from diethylguanidine nitrate(2) obtained from diethylamine, CaCN2 and HNO3. The mixture consisted of 0.5 mol 2, 0.55 mol acetonyl propionate, 3 g benzyltriethylammonium chloride, and 44 g NaOH was refluxed for 4 hours to give 85 g 3, in yield 94.6%.
